Ping's GEN2 line, according to Colorado AvidGolfer, is built around customization rather than a single fixed head. The publication describes eight head shapes offered across three hosel configurations, letting a golfer choose a face-balanced setup or varying degrees of toe-hang to suit their stroke. Heads are reported as milled from 303 stainless steel and aircraft-grade aluminum, finished in either black or chrome.

The face itself carries a variable-sized pyramid pattern, described by the publication as tightly packed toward the center and spaced further apart toward the heel and toe, presumably to manage feel and roll differently across the face. Weighting is handled through sole ports that can house either heavy tungsten or lighter titanium weights, giving a fitter another axis to adjust beyond shape and hosel. Colorado AvidGolfer lists an MSRP of 425 USD for the line.

Taken together, the GEN2 reads as Ping's attempt to let a single family of putters cover a wide fitting range through interchangeable shapes, hosels, and sole weights rather than through one dominant profile.
